Which statement is normative? A. The federal minimum wage is higher today than it was in 1990. B. Women's labor force participat

ion rate has increased during the past 100 years. C. The best way to encourage growth in the economy is through government spending. D. Children in the United States are required to go to school until they reach a certain age.
Social Studies
1 answer:
Firdavs [7]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

C. The best way to encourage growth in the economy is through government spending

Explanation:

  • The normative statement related the evaluative standard and designates some activities and outcomes as desirable and permissible and others as undesirable.

According to Sternberg, the category of love known as ________ has much passion and intimacy, but little commitment. friendship
mario62 [17]

Answer:

Romantic love

Explanation:

Romantic love according to Sternberg is the category of love where there is so much intimacy and physical passion with little commitment. Commitment in romantic love may increase subsequently as partners become more intimate through conversations that helps them know much about each other. Romantic love can be said to combine infatuation and likeness.
